Bangladesh lifts restrictions on IPL broadcasts
The Bangladesh government has removed all restrictions on the broadcast of the Indian Premier League (IPL) in the country, the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ting has confirmed today (March 28).
State Minister for Information and Broadcasting Zahir Uddin Swapon told German news outlet Deutsche Welle that while no formal applications for IPL broadcasting have been received yet, any requests will be considered positively.
He added that the government does not view sports as a political issue, and channels seeking permission to air IPL matches will face no obstacles. Foreign sports channels will also be allowed to broadcast IPL without government intervention.
Previously, IPL broadcasts in Bangladesh faced various restrictions, but the new stance reflects a more flexible approach toward sports media coverage.
